Turbat lost potential

The sorry state of government schools in Askani area of Turbat in Balochistan province needs urgent attention. Despite the importance of education, these schools lack basic facilities, hindering students’ ability to learn effectively. The area’s high pollution exacerbates the issue. Given the economic constraints of local families, government schools are the only viable option for many children. It is the government’s responsibility to ensure quality education, a fundamental right of every citizen. I urge the education authorities to address this issue promptly and ensure necessary facilities in government schools in Askani. This will enable students to receive the education they deserve and build a better future.
